Output e91c90deff6e40dfd63dcf4a377f193ffbfbfc430ca383b8780dcc3ccae6b927:1

value
267166
script pubkey
OP_0 OP_PUSHBYTES_20 0af94f9bb100b7f0b570a301efd812abd0095e21
address
bc1qptu5lxa3qzmlpdts5vq7lkqj40gqjh3pguzj2s
transaction
e91c90deff6e40dfd63dcf4a377f193ffbfbfc430ca383b8780dcc3ccae6b927
confirmations
124151
spent
true